Scientific Purpose/Goals: Three teams will cover the eastern shoreline for Lidar ground control support. Team #1 (SPCMSC) will cover the Florida coastline (~320 miles and 7 sites). Team #2(SPCMSC)will cover Georgia and South Carolina coastline (~300 miles and 7 sites). Team #3 (WHCMSC) will cover the North Carolina and Virginia Coastline (~400 miles and 9 sites).

Information to be Derived: 1) GPS ground control point data collection in support of Lidar. 2) Mapping perimeter extent of selected overwash areas identified in satellite imagery. 3) Measure overwash deposit thickness and sediment composition (sampling). 4) Description notes and photographs.

Summary of Activity and Data Gathered: 16LGC01 Collection Summary Total Sites = 7 Total GCP = 161 points Total Survey wheel - 15,174 meters Total Trenches = 13 Total Sediment samples from trenches = 33 Total Sediment cores = 5 (Canaveral only) Total SfM locations = 34​
